

A typo made by US President Trump while tweeting baffled the internet on late Tuesday. US President Donald Trump tweeted "Despite the constant negative press covfefe," at 1:06 am. ET.
Despite the constant negative press covfefe
Donald J. Trump (@realDonaldTrump) May 31, 2017
Soon after he made a typo in his half sentence, the tweet went viral and became a trending topic worldwide.
